Bhai Dasa, son of Bhai Balu and grandson ofBhai Mula, of 'Alipur Shamali, district Multan, now in Pakistan. He was one of the devoted Sikhs of the time of Guru Hargobind and was one of those who accompanied the Guru as he was moving towards Jalandhar after leaving Amritsar. According to "Bhatt Vahi Multani Sindhi," he fought bravely in the battle that took place on IJeth 1692 Bk/ 29 April 1635 at Phagwara between a Mughal force and the Sikhs. Bhai Dasa was killed in this battle.
